Passage Bourg L'abbé is a captivating historical landmark that transports visitors back in time to the grandeur of 19th-century Paris. Located in the bustling heart of the city, this charming covered passage is known for its exquisite architecture and unique blend of shops, making it an essential stop for tourists seeking to immerse themselves in the local culture. As you stroll through the passage, take a moment to admire the intricate details of the ironwork and glass ceilings that have stood the test of time. The passage's elegant design reflects the refined taste of the era, showcasing the artistry that Paris is renowned for. In addition to its architectural beauty, Passage Bourg L'abbé is home to a variety of boutique shops and artisanal cafes, offering visitors a chance to discover local crafts and indulge in delicious French cuisine. Whether you're looking for unique souvenirs or simply want to enjoy a quiet moment in this enchanting setting, the passage provides a delightful escape from the city's hustle and bustle.
